Labor Market
A marketplace where employers and employees interact concerning the exchange of labor for compensation.
Compensating Differentials
Salary differences that reflect the desirability of the job itself or the cost of living in the area where the job is located.
Wage Disparity
The difference in wages between groups of workers, often based on gender, age, or race.
Wage Differentials
The differences in wage rates due to the variations in the skill level, occupation, region, and other factors affecting compensation.
